diff --git a/app/models/portal/queries.graphqls b/app/models/portal/queries.graphqls index b028b59c..2c97f87c 100644 --- a/app/models/portal/queries.graphqls +++ b/app/models/portal/queries.graphqls @@ -10,6 +10,7 @@ query blockchains($active: Boolean, $sortOrder: SortOrder) { chainIDCheck logLimitBlocks path + scheme } } diff --git a/app/routes/account.$accountId/route.tsx b/app/routes/account.$accountId/route.tsx index 0a8ce668..33bc766c 100644 --- a/app/routes/account.$accountId/route.tsx +++ b/app/routes/account.$accountId/route.tsx @@ -37,7 +37,7 @@ export const loader: LoaderFunction = async ({ request, params }) => { const getBlockchainsResponse = await portal.blockchains({ sortOrder: SortOrder.Asc }) const blockchains = (getBlockchainsResponse.blockchains as Blockchain[]).filter( - (chain) => chain.id !== "BE2A", + (chain) => chain.id !== "BE2A" && chain.scheme !== "wss", ) return json({ diff --git a/app/utils/chainUtils.ts b/app/utils/chainUtils.ts index 91d73cb8..053537b6 100644 --- a/app/utils/chainUtils.ts +++ b/app/utils/chainUtils.ts @@ -56,6 +56,7 @@ export const CHAIN_DOCS_URL: KeyValuePair = { "zksync-era-mainnet": "zksync-era-api/intro", "blast-archival": "blastchain-api/intro", "opbnb-archival": "binance-smart-chain-api/endpoints/opBNB-archival", + "zklink-nova-archival": "zklink-nova-api/endpoints/zklink-nova-archival", } export const evmChains = [ diff --git a/public/chain-logos/zklink-nova-archival.svg b/public/chain-logos/zklink-nova-archival.svg new file mode 100644 index 00000000..65fb7f5b --- /dev/null +++ b/public/chain-logos/zklink-nova-archival.svg @@ -0,0 +1,10 @@ + + + + + + + + + + \ No newline at end of file